      Existing Wording: A date parameter searches on a date/time or period. The prefixes >, >=, <=, and < may be used on the parameter value, and have the usual meaning.

      Proposed Wording: A date parameter searches on a date/time or period. The prefixes ), ], [, and ( may be used on the parameter value, and have the usual meaning.

      Comment:

      We agree with the concept of providing ranges within date parameter types, but suggest using another well-known method for suggesting ranges, to avoid url-escaping.
